Has the world become so vacuous that our best friends are located within monitors and smart phones. Do we really care to look up anymore? When I wish to look away from these screens I want to go from down to straight away heavens above. The flesh of this planet seems to have gone to rot and desiccation. Our minds seem all that is left fighting the battle to salvage love and kindness. Our thinking processes seem immediately daunted when personal interaction is required. The mind becomes defensive. Wary. Doubting. Like a Gerbil in a room with a Badger. There is no place to fight. Escape the only plausible success strategy.
I still wish to touch your face and kiss your lips.... I wish to feel your fingertips.
But it seems these are fleeting pleasures and then comes questions, demands, disappointments, heartache, doubt, and despair.
I do not wish to be a blip on a screen but if do not wish to be a blood stain on the heel of a heartless shoe. We screw each other’s spouses and the spouses screw each other in court. We screw up our children while we ignore them screwing ourselves up all on our own. We criticize, over analyze, proselytize, compromise (our belief systems), ignore, abhor, and destroy what we prize and cherish.....
Lean close to the screen my beloved....

I want to kiss you on the lips
to feel your breath, your fingertips.
I wish to hear your thoughts and dreams,
I wish to quell your terrored screams.
I wish to be of something clear
to trust and then to hold you near
tis sad to know and then alas,
you hide yourself hind glowing glass
